Trivia about the song Come in outerspace by Golden Earring

When was the song “Come in outerspace” released by Golden Earring?
The song Come in outerspace was released in 1980, on the album “Prisoner Of The Night”.
Who composed the song “Come in outerspace” by Golden Earring?
The song “Come in outerspace” by Golden Earring was composed by Barry Hay and George Kooymans.
